Kinds Of Power Tools
Power tools are usually categorized into 2 main groups: cordless and corded. Each type has its benefits and perfect uses.
1. Cordless Power Tools
Cordless tools run on rechargeable batteries, offering greater movement and ease of use. Some common types include:
Cordless Drill/Driver: Essential for drilling holes and driving screws, a cordless drill is an essential in any toolbox.Cordless Circular Saw: Ideal for cutting lumber and other products, specifically when portability is needed.Cordless Jigsaw: Useful for making intricate cuts and curves in numerous products.Cordless Impact Driver: Perfect for driving long screws and fasteners into hard materials quickly.2. Corded Power Tools
While corded tools may be less portable, they usually offer more power and are typically used for heavier-duty jobs. Key examples consist of:
Table Saw: A stationary tool that provides precision cutting for woodworking tasks.Miter Saw: Used for making precise crosscuts and miters in a workpiece.Angle Grinder: Useful for cutting or grinding metal and concrete.Drill Press: A stationary drill that enables accomplishing higher precision in drilling holes.Comparison Table of Cordless and Corded Power ToolsFeatureCordless Power ToolsCorded Power ToolsMobilityHighRestricted by power cablePowerLess effectiveMore effectiveWeightLighter due to lack of cableHeavier due to motor and cableBattery LifeRestricted by battery lifeContinuous power supplyCostUsually more expensiveTypically more economicalApplications of Power Tools

Keeping power tools in optimum condition is essential for security and performance. Here are some upkeep ideas:

Regular Cleaning: Dust and debris can collect in Power Tools Shop Near Me tools. Routine cleansing assists preserve efficiency and extends tool life.

Examine Connections and Cords: Regularly check for fraying or damage to cables and connections. Replace any broken parts immediately to avoid mishaps.

Hone Blades and Bits: Dull blades can decrease efficiency and precision. Regular sharpening ensures tidy cuts and faster operation.

Lubrication: Certain tools need regular lubrication. Seek advice from the user manual for particular suggestions.

Storage: Store tools in a dry environment and in their cases if offered. This protects them from moisture and accidental damage.
